CI note: Brambleshop checkout load tests fail intermittently when the synthetic cart seeder races the coupon plugin hook. Pin seeder concurrency to 1 in plugin test configs. If failures persist, rerun with verbose tracing enabled. Match your run against the reference trace token below.

session token of kahag-bawip = htk6_729d08

Step 3: cut the inventory reconciliation job over to the new Stockweave scheduler. Heads up — the old Tallyhut cron still exists; disable it first or you'll get double-counted bins. Dry-run once against the Marbury warehouse dataset before going live. The reconciliation worker should be started with these values:

settings of tagug-fajof:
[zorwyn]
host = zorwyn.nelvrosys.corp
user = zorwyn_svc
database = zorwyn_prod

Welcome to on-call for Shrinkwright, our CLI for batch image resizing. Most pages come from the render farm queue stalling when oversized TIFFs hit the worker pool. Standard response: requeue the stuck batch and bump the memory cap flag. Escalate to the media pod if failures repeat within an hour. The full triage flow and common flags are documented on the internal page.

runbook for yawep-tawig: https://confluence.tolvaqsys.internal/display/pages/browse/950a3128

## Onboarding: Flaky Integration Tests — Tollbridge Payments

For the weekly sync: the Tollbridge payments service has ~6 flaky integration tests, all in the settlement suite. Root cause is a shared sandbox ledger that isn't reset between runs. Workaround: retag with `@serial` until the fixture rewrite lands. Don't mute them — they've caught two real race conditions. New folks: the sandbox vault needs unlocking on first run, using the recovery passphrase provided below.

vault phrase of fawip-kawef = istix-frador

## Releases

Catalog cache invalidation ships with every Merrowton release. Purge hooks fire on SKU mutation; full flushes only via the `--nuke-cache` flag. Don't tag a release if the invalidation smoke test is red — stale prices reached production twice in Q2. Version tags follow `cat-vX.Y.Z`. CI rejects unsigned tags. Reviewers: confirm the tag signature before approving the release PR. Verification uses the key below.

deploy key for kagup-bawig: bky9_ZMq28eTw9